From 7c8ec99b9a8ac8fc36abb893755082bfb8dcdc3d Mon Sep 17 00:00:00 2001 From: Jeroen Bakker Date: Fri, 5 Mar 2021 16:21:56 +0100 Subject: Cleanup: use blender::Vector. --- source/blender/compositor/intern/COM_ExecutionSystem.cpp | 3 ++- source/blender/compositor/intern/COM_ExecutionSystem.h | 6 +++--- source/blender/compositor/intern/COM_NodeOperationBuilder.cpp | 2 +- source/blender/compositor/intern/COM_NodeOperationBuilder.h | 3 +-- 4 files changed, 7 insertions(+), 7 deletions(-) diff --git a/source/blender/compositor/intern/COM_ExecutionSystem.cpp b/source/blender/compositor/intern/COM_ExecutionSystem.cpp index 9d6359e9cb3..21ffb7c045e 100644 --- a/source/blender/compositor/intern/COM_ExecutionSystem.cpp +++ b/source/blender/compositor/intern/COM_ExecutionSystem.cpp @@ -121,7 +121,8 @@ ExecutionSystem::~ExecutionSystem() this->m_groups.clear(); } -void ExecutionSystem::set_operations(const Operations &operations, const Groups &groups) +void ExecutionSystem::set_operations(const Operations &operations, + const blender::Vector &groups) { m_operations = operations; m_groups = groups; diff --git a/source/blender/compositor/intern/COM_ExecutionSystem.h b/source/blender/compositor/intern/COM_ExecutionSystem.h index dd68edd4793..0314c4cfbdd 100644 --- a/source/blender/compositor/intern/COM_ExecutionSystem.h +++ b/source/blender/compositor/intern/COM_ExecutionSystem.h @@ -115,7 +115,6 @@ class ExecutionGroup; class ExecutionSystem { public: typedef std::vector Operations; - typedef std::vector Groups; private: /** @@ -131,7 +130,7 @@ class ExecutionSystem { /** * \brief vector of groups */ - Groups m_groups; + blender::Vector m_groups; private: // methods /** @@ -162,7 +161,8 @@ class ExecutionSystem { */ ~ExecutionSystem(); - void set_operations(const Operations &operations, const Groups &groups); + void set_operations(const Operations &operations, + const blender::Vector &groups); /** * \brief execute this system diff --git a/source/blender/compositor/intern/COM_NodeOperationBuilder.cpp b/source/blender/compositor/intern/COM_NodeOperationBuilder.cpp index 37d8d44ec72..d08290a2fb9 100644 --- a/source/blender/compositor/intern/COM_NodeOperationBuilder.cpp +++ b/source/blender/compositor/intern/COM_NodeOperationBuilder.cpp @@ -705,7 +705,7 @@ static void add_group_operations_recursive(Tags &visited, NodeOperation *op, Exe ExecutionGroup *NodeOperationBuilder::make_group(NodeOperation *op) { ExecutionGroup *group = new ExecutionGroup(); - m_groups.push_back(group); + m_groups.append(group); Tags visited; add_group_operations_recursive(visited, op, group); diff --git a/source/blender/compositor/intern/COM_NodeOperationBuilder.h b/source/blender/compositor/intern/COM_NodeOperationBuilder.h index 0d362af4512..6d9b5b67f11 100644 --- a/source/blender/compositor/intern/COM_NodeOperationBuilder.h +++ b/source/blender/compositor/intern/COM_NodeOperationBuilder.h @@ -64,7 +64,6 @@ class NodeOperationBuilder { typedef std::vector Operations; typedef std::vector Links; - typedef std::vector Groups; typedef std::map InputSocketMap; typedef std::map OutputSocketMap; @@ -78,7 +77,7 @@ class NodeOperationBuilder { Operations m_operations; Links m_links; - Groups m_groups; + blender::Vector m_groups; /** Maps operation inputs to node inputs */ InputSocketMap m_input_map; -- cgit v1.2.3